| Polyethylene |
|
|
Polyethylene is part of a versatile family of plastics known as olefins, which are products
that have been chemically derived from ethylene gas. Polyethylene displays excellent chemical
resistance, wide temperature range, and economical cost. High Density Polyethylene (HDPE) is
particularly noted for high tensile strength, resistance to abrasion and stress cracking,
and excellent energy absorption. Low Density Polyethylene (LDPE), on the other hand, offers
excellent corrosion resistance and low moisture permeabilty, is easily fabricated, vacuum
formed or welded, and is useful where rigidity, strength, and high temperature are not required.
Typical uses for polyethylene include business machine parts, orthopedics, chemical storage
containers, food industry wrapping and containment, and more.
